Popular PIA/GATFPress Title Total Production Maintenance Gets Update
In order to help printers realize their full potential, PIA/GAFTPress is pleased to announce the release of the latest edition of Total Production Maintenance: A Guide for the Printing Industry, by Kenneth E. Rizzo.
This third edition of Total Production Maintenance contains updated and additional material, particularly in the area of lean manufacturing as it applies to graphic arts processes and addresses a wide variety of topics, including:
Total productive maintenanceEquipment maintenance
Prepress maintenance
Statistical process control and Six Sigma tools
Recognizing production workflow bottlenecks
Best practices for lean printing
Quality assurance of print materials
TPM analysis: the press
Process control
Quick-response makeready
Most printers have realized they must achieve the very best their processes can produce in quality and productivity to stay competitive. That means optimizing and maintaining all components of the process.
“Ken’s book is a milestone in assisting printers with going lean,” says James Workman, PIA/GATF vice president of training. “Now printers have a guidebook, complete with checklists and other resources, to help them implement a formal program for achieving optimum equipment effectiveness.”
These checklists and resources are a valuable aspect of this handy reference book. Providing you with the tools to institute this program, the book includes instructions to access maintenance, calibration, and process control checklists, both blank and as templates, which PIA/GATF uses for its own TPM program.
